Summary of the contracting process

The University of Bristol is seeking to procure an Atomic Layer Deposition Tool for thin-film photovoltaic devices, valued at £160,000. This procurement, classified under laboratory, optical and precision equipment, is currently in the Tender stage, with the deadline for submissions set for 16 April 2021. The contract period will run from 10 May 2021 until 30 September 2022. The delivery location is in the South West region of the United Kingdom, and the procurement method follows an open procedure, particularly targeting SMEs and VCSEs.

Notice Description

The aim of the project is to establish scalable solution processing of active materials in inorganic thin-film solar cells. The work programme tackles the processing of Cu2ZnSn(S,Se)4 and CuIn(S,Se)2 absorbers as well as buffer layers requires for charge extraction under solar irradiation. The Atomic Layer Deposition (ALD) tool is pivotal in the engineering of the interface between absorber and buffer layers. The tool enables constructing the absorber/buffer junction atom by atom. This is key towards maximising the output voltage of the devices.
